问题描述
我有一个“工作”Python 代码 TCP_Barcode_V1.py
,它读取文本文件并在 tkinter
窗口中提供输出。
但是,如果我使用 auto-py-to-exe
将 Python 文件转换为 .exe,则在执行 TCP_Barcode_V1.exe 时,会在消息框中收到类似致命错误的错误无法执行脚本 TCP_Barcode_V1
192.1.22.43
6666
3000
读取每一行并存储在一个变量中
THIS_FOLDER = os.path.dirname(os.path.abspath(__file__))
my_file = os.path.join(THIS_FOLDER,'param.txt')
with open(my_file,"r") as fp:
val = [line.strip() for line in fp]
duration = int(val[0])
TCP_IP = val[1]
TCP_PORT = int(val[2])
谁能找出这里的问题所在。
请注意,原来的 TCP_Barcode_V1.py 可以正常工作,没有任何问题。而且,我使用相同的设备来运行 .py 和 .exe 文件。
以下是我选择的 auto-py-to-exe
设置
解决方法
暂无找到可以解决该程序问题的有效方法,小编努力寻找整理中!
如果你已经找到好的解决方法,欢迎将解决方案带上本链接一起发送给小编。
小编邮箱:dio#foxmail.com (将#修改为@)